UK Legislation Classifies Digital Assets as Personal Property
The UK Ministry of Justice has introduced the Property (Digital Assets etc) Bill. Which recognizes digital assets like bitcoin and NFTs as personal property under English and Welsh law.
Led by Justice Minister Heidi Alexander, the bill aims to address legal uncertainties and provide better protection for digital asset owners in cases of fraud and disputes. This legislation positions the UK as a leader in global digital asset regulation. Potentially boosting its economy and legal services sector.
The bill also aligns with recommendations from a 2023 Law Commission report and is expected to enhance the UK’s global legal standing.
